There are many things that may confuse you when buying a new computer. Most people only buy a computer when their current one breaks down or is really outdated. This article can make things go smoother when buying.

Measure where you plan to put your computer. Desktops vary in size. While some have smaller profiles, others take a great deal of space. Find out what will fit correctly.

Try to find folks wanting to get rid of their desktops. A lot of people are making the shift to laptops and tablets, so they are attempting to sell their desktop computers for an affordable price. These computers usually work fine too, but run them through their paces to be sure before you buy.

Try to buy the desktop computer that you can afford with just the features that you need. Some people purchase an expensive desktop that has features they simply will not use. Look at the features to make sure you need them before buying.

When you are looking to get a new desktop computer, make sure whatever software that comes with your computer is legal. Check that it has a CD and the key to unlock the operating system, so that you won't be in trouble when you go online. You will also want to be able to install updates in the future.

If you are an avid online gamer and you want buy a computer that will give you the best playing experience, you need to keep certain things in mind. The system needs a solid video car, high resolution display, and at least four gigabytes of memory. You're also able to buy controllers and certain keyboards that will make your play better.

Only buy a computer which offers a great warranty. This will make the financial burden easier if it were to break. Usually, you return it to the store to get it repaired or you get a new one that the same model as the old one.

Keep peripherals in mind when desktop shopping. You are going to want speakers, a keyboard, a monitor and a mouse to be sure. You'll also probably want a modem and a printer. Think about other hardware you'll also want.
